The Canadian Legal Services Registry has been developed as a public service and contains a listing of names of persons providing legal services in Canada along with recommendations by members of the public in Canada.  All members of the Canadian public who have had dealings with legal service providers are encouraged to participate in this collaborative effort by sharing their experiences and opinions about lawyers and paralegals in Canada.  We encourage readers to post both complaints and/or recommendations.  Those seeking the services of a lawyer or paralegal in Canada are encouraged to check with the Registry and to see what other Canadians have to say about particular lawyers or paralegals before hiring one.

This registry is to allow Canadians to share their opinions based on their dealings with either lawyers or paralegals who provide legal services anywhere in Canada.  The purpose of the registry is to help protect the public's interest by promoting greater consumer awareness about those individuals and firms who provide legal services in Canada.  This registry is strictly limited to the listing of lawyers and paralegals in Canada only.  A registry of social workers and other professionals such as child custody assessment professionals associated with the court system is currently under construction and will be available for public input in the near future.  All the individuals and firms listed in the Registry have been entered directly on to the Registry by members of the public.

While the identity of those who make complaints and the basis of their complaints is not viewable by other members of the public, this information will be verified by Registry representatives through telephone contact with the person making the complaint.  Where complaints are of a more serious nature, those who file complaints may be required to submit documentation for filing with the Registry.  All contact information will remain confidential.

To balance the need of privacy of the individuals identified on this list yet protect the public's interest regarding the delivery of services to the public, more specific information about the nature of the complaints against those on the Registry can be obtained only upon the request to those who identify themselves and can provide a valid reason for wanting such information.
